Why Precast Walls Don’t Crack Easily: Strength Factors Explained

As precast walls are manufactured in controlled environments, they offer superior strength and long-term durability with minimal cracking. Below are the key reasons why precast walls, including precast walls in Alwar, are far more resistant to cracks than conventional brick walls.

1. Controlled Manufacturing = Guaranteed Strength

The primary reason a precast wall remains crack-free is its controlled manufacturing process. Unlike brick walls constructed on-site, precast wall panels are produced in factories where temperature, material proportions, curing duration, and quality inspections are closely monitored.

This ensures uniform strength across all panels. There are no weak zones, poor mixes, or moisture pockets. As a result, precast wall systems in Rajasthan are denser and significantly less prone to internal and external cracks compared to traditional boundary walls.

2. High-Quality Concrete Mix Reduces Stress Cracks

Precast walls are made using a scientifically designed concrete mix with the right balance of cement, aggregates, and water. This balanced mix improves compressive strength while reducing internal stress.

In contrast, brick walls rely heavily on manual mixing, where even small inconsistencies can lead to shrinkage cracks over time. With precast walls in Alwar, proven mix designs ensure enhanced flexibility, durability, and long-term crack resistance.

3. Proper Curing Improves Crack Resistance

Curing plays a critical role in the strength of any concrete structure. Precast wall panels undergo controlled curing for a fixed duration before installation, ensuring optimal strength development.

This eliminates early-age cracks. Traditional brick walls often dry too quickly due to sunlight and wind, leading to surface cracking. This risk is greatly reduced in precast walls used across Rajasthan’s hot climate.

4. Steel Reinforcement Resists Load and Pressure

Precast walls contain internal steel reinforcement, such as rebars or welded wire meshes, which help absorb tensile stresses and external loads.

Whether it’s wind pressure, soil pressure, or minor earth movement, reinforced precast walls distribute stress evenly and prevent crack formation. This makes precast walls in Alwar ideal for open lands, industrial areas, farms, and plots with varying soil stability.

6. Weather-Resistant for Long-Term Protection

Precast walls are engineered to withstand extreme weather conditions, including intense heat, heavy rainfall, and temperature fluctuations.

Unlike brick walls, which absorb moisture and weaken over time, precast walls have low water absorption, making them highly resistant to dampness and weather-induced cracking—an essential feature for long-lasting precast walls in Alwar and nearby regions.

7. Minimal Shrinkage Means Fewer Cracks

Concrete naturally shrinks as it dries. However, precast walls experience most of this shrinkage during factory curing, not after installation.

Once installed on-site, there is very little residual movement left within the material. This significantly reduces shrinkage-related cracks compared to conventional construction methods, making precast walls in Rajasthan a smarter long-term choice.

8. Strong Foundation Support Reduces Ground Impact

Ground movement is one of the leading causes of wall cracks. Precast wall systems are supported by RCC posts and a continuous foundation, which evenly distributes structural loads.

This design allows precast walls to accommodate slight soil movement with minimal cracking, making them suitable for uneven terrains commonly found around Alwar and other parts of Rajasthan.
